The word gets out

Scientist John Reed wrapped his computer and bag in a large trash bag and left on the digny this morning, because he's attending the South Atlantic Fisheries Management Council meeting in Miami. There, he'll be filling in the council -- which is responsible for protecting the fish habitat and fishery throughout the Atlantic Ocean -- on the latest research ... including this trip, which has yet to be finished!

While he's briefing the officials, I took advantage of being close to shore (cell phones are ringing!) and talked with Doug Phillips from WXEL Sun-Sentinel News. He asked me about the submersible and the ship, and will use it in an upcoming news broadcast. He said he'll also be sharing the tape with WQCS, another radio partner of Scripps Treasure Coast Newspapers which is based in Fort Pierce. So listen in for that report!
